Output 08c21f4f80f5d5be3cb886526fdeb9a9feccc834b0f800f2beceefa76df4ded7:1

value
325665
script pubkey
OP_0 OP_PUSHBYTES_20 e8ce2059720baae4ff85c5021556dc78a0b84e8c
address
bc1qar8zqktjpw4wflu9c5pp24ku0zstsn5vrhs88w
transaction
08c21f4f80f5d5be3cb886526fdeb9a9feccc834b0f800f2beceefa76df4ded7
confirmations
70195
spent
true